Synopsis

This distinguished volume of Robinson's art covers the breadth of his comic work, from his early musings on the state of British industries and his very first inventions, to the mocking, anti-German propaganda created during the First World War, and final sketches of the Second, during which he died. "Contraptions" is a definitive collection that will enchant future generations for as long as machines remain machines and human beings need reminding that that is all they will ever be.

About the Author

W Heath Robinson began his career illustrating works of poetry and children's stories. At magazines such as The Sketch, he developed his humorous illustrations for adults, culminating in the series of inventions for which he became known by his contemporaries as 'The Gadget King'.

From Publishers Weekly

American readers will not recognize Robinson's name, but he can best be explained as the British version of American cartoonist Rube Goldberg, a specialist in visualizing absurdly complex combinations of low-tech devices arranged to perform simple tasks. This was also the specialty of cartoonist and illustrator Robinson, who was born a decade earlier, in 1872. It seems that in Britain a Heath Robertson contraption means the same thing that a Rube Goldberg machine does in the States. Oddly, editor Geoffrey Beare never mentions Goldberg in his introduction; perhaps Goldberg is as unknown in the U.K. as Robinson is here. Beare points to Robinson's skills as both artist and satirist. Robinson often depicts scenes from a low angle and gives them an epic scale, endowing his nonsensical machines with an ironic grandeur while mocking the indolence of the modern man, who would rather rely on gadgetry than perform a simple task himself. Through his cartoons Robinson conveys his own sheer joy in his amazing visual imagination. These cartoons are not laugh-out-loud funny, but are consistently inventive and amusing. The reader may find himself in the position of the black cat who turns up in numerous Robinson cartoons, quietly observing the follies of humanity, fascinated by them. (Nov.)

Heath Robinson was one of Britain's most successful graphic artists. His work has had a huge influence on comic art in this country, but also on the image and self-image of the British. As the champion of pragmatic man, Heath Robinson presented a vision of the British as an unflappable, ingenious and slightly demented breed of inventors that persists to the present day. The British are still a nation of garage-haunting amateur engineers who will recognise the inhabitants of Heath Robinson's world, with their pot bellies and pots of tea, archaic faces and sturdily commonsensical approach to the problems of existence. How to hunt tigers by elephant, how to get an even tan, rise with the sun or put out a chimney fire, these and many more pressing questions are answered in the pages of Contraptions.
